Hi Richard, The attached patch tries to fix PR70920. It adds your pattern from comment 1 in the PR (with additional gating on INTEGRAL_TYPE_P to avoid regressing finalize_18.f90) and second pattern, which is reverse of the first transform. I needed to update ssa-dom-branch-1.c because with patch applied, jump threading removed the second if (i != 0B) block. The dumps with and without patch for ssa-dom-branch-1.c start to differ with forwprop1:
before: <bb 3>: _1 = temp_16(D)->code; _2 = _1 == 42; _3 = (int) _2; _4 = (long int) _3; temp_17 = (struct rtx_def *) _4; if (temp_17 != 0B) goto <bb 4>; else goto <bb 8>; after: <bb 3>: _1 = temp_16(D)->code; _2 = _1 == 42; _3 = (int) _2; _4 = (long int) _2; temp_17 = (struct rtx_def *) _4; if (_1 == 42) goto <bb 4>; else goto <bb 8>; I suppose the transform is correct for above test-case ? Then vrp dump shows: Threaded jump 5 --> 9 to 13 Threaded jump 8 --> 9 to 13 Threaded jump 3 --> 9 to 13 Threaded jump 12 --> 9 to 14 Removing basic block 9 basic block 9, loop depth 0 pred: if (i1_10(D) != 0B) goto <bb 10>; else goto <bb 11>; succ: 10 11 So there remained two instances of if (i1_10 (D) != 0B) in dom2 dump file, and hence needed to update the test-case. Bootstrapped and tested on x86_64-unknown-linux-gnu. OK to commit ? PS: Writing changelog entries for match.pd is a bit tedious.
